Beschreibung:

Victorian Eleganz mit einem smaragdgrünen Schimmer: Dieser dreisteinige Smaragd-Ring ist von einem funkelnden Rahmen aus Rosenschliff-Diamanten in sattem 18ct Gold eingefasst und besticht durch ein faszinierendes, fast Ouroboros-ähnliches Design! Es wirkt bedeutungsvoll, als symbolisiere die Gestaltung selbst eine immergrüne, unaufhörlich fließende Liebe – wie romantisch!

Der zentrale rechteckige Smaragd von ca. 0,45ct wird von zwei kleineren Smaragden flankiert, deren sattes Grün durch einen glitzernden Diamant-Halo wunderschön hervorgehoben wird.

Ein von Hand gefertigter Ringkopf mit muschelförmigen Details und durchbrochener Untergalerie verleiht dem Stück Kunstfertigkeit und Leichtigkeit, während das niedrige Profil und der zulaufende Ringreif höchsten Tragekomfort bieten. Ein klassischer antiker Cluster mit zeitloser Farbe und Charme.

Details zum Schmuckstück:

EPOCHE: Victorian (1837–1901).

RINGGRÖSSE: UK Größe P 1/2 / US Größe 7.75
Kontaktieren Sie uns für eine Größenanpassung unter [email protected]

MAßE: Zentraler Smaragd misst 5mm lang x 4mm breit, ca. 0,45ct schwer.
Flankierende Smaragde messen 3,5mm lang x 3,5mm breit, je ca. 0,15ct (zusammen 0,30ct).
Gesamtgewicht der Smaragde ca. 0,75ct.
Rosenschliff-Diamanten messen ca. 1mm im Durchmesser.
Ringreif verjüngt sich von 3mm Breite an den Schultern auf 1mm Breite am Rücken.
GEWICHT: 3,5g

MATERIALIEN: Geprüft als 18ct Gold, Smaragd (0,75ct), Diamant.

PUNZEN: Da wir dieses Stück auf eine Entstehung vor 1950 datiert haben, ist gemäß britischer Punzierungsgesetzgebung keine Punze für den Verkauf erforderlich.

VERPACKUNG: Ihre Bestellung wird kostenlos als Geschenk verpackt in einer Lillicoco-Kartonbox aus recycelten Materialien, mit einem Band versehen.

Zustand:

EXZELLENT: Die Smaragde sind leuchtend mit natürlichen Einschlüssen und zeigen unter Vergrößerung nur leichte Oberflächenabnutzung; die Rosenschliff-Diamanten sind sicher gefasst und lebhaft. Der 18ct Gold-Kopf und der zulaufende Ringreif zeigen feine Gebrauchsspuren und eine sanfte antike Patina, die Fassungen und die Untergalerie sind sehr gut erhalten. Keine Hinweise auf spätere Reparaturen oder Größenänderungen.
